Most LTUSD schools surpass state test goals

For the first time in California's history of Academic Performance Index testing, the majority of schools met or surpassed the state API target of 800 points, state officials announced last week.
Four out of the six scored schools in the Lake Tahoe Unified School District ranked above that statewide target, and LTUSD's API grew to 789 overall, up 10 points from 2011.
